爱气象,爱气象家园! 

气象家园

 找回密码
 立即注册

QQ登录

只需一步,快速开始

新浪微博登陆

只需一步, 快速开始

搜索
查看: 26646|回复: 11

[源程序] matlab TMD(tidal model drive) toolbox全球潮波预报系统

[复制链接]

新浪微博达人勋

发表于 2018-10-24 14:28:56 | 显示全部楼层 |阅读模式

登录后查看更多精彩内容~

您需要 登录 才可以下载或查看,没有帐号?立即注册 新浪微博登陆

x
本帖最后由 lmj 于 2018-10-24 14:33 编辑

     前一阵子因工作需要,需提取中国海域附近某一区域的潮流调和常数。本来我所用MIKE软件可以提供,但其提供的调和常数网格精度只有0.25°×0.25°。若做近海模拟则可能会有些出入。俄勒冈州立大学建立的TPXO全球潮波预报模型精度较高。中国海附近的精度到了1/30°×1/30°。数据可以用matlab提取。其程序做了一个可视化的GUI界面。很直观,在此分享给大家。(文件附件限制48M,没法将我下载的海域数据上传上来。贴个数据下载网址:http://volkov.oce.orst.edu/tides/YS.html 这里左边China Seas 1/30o点击即可下载该海域的数据。解压后有4个文件,如图1和图2)     下载下来后在工具箱文件夹里新建个文件夹。命名(我这直接用数据名称如TIM截图,叫IND_2016。其他文件夹是其他海域数据。之后再在你新建的文件夹下新建个DATA文件夹,DATA文件夹放图1中的三个文件。图2单独的文件放在IND_2016文件夹中。)
    工具箱使用时候找到TMD.m直接运行。会出现选择数据页面。你需要先在上述网址下载海域数据。
接上步,选择MODEL_IND_2016。之后GUI界面就出现了。
    此时便很清楚知道如何提取了。注:批量提取需要提前做好提取点位的坐标文件。文件格式安装包里LAT LON文件夹有,对照着自己做就行。
    ps:遇到的问题,之前我用17a版本的matlab总是报错,一度让我怀疑是不是工具箱有问题。后来改用14b版本后正常运行。原因未知,我matlab基础几乎空白。只能按部就班操作,如有大神能知道原因希望不吝赐教。


TIM截图20181024141902.png
1.png
2.png
3.png

TMD2.05.zip

378.64 KB, 下载次数: 80, 下载积分: 金钱 -5

密码修改失败请联系微信:mofangbao

新浪微博达人勋

发表于 2020-12-14 20:21:40 | 显示全部楼层
github里面有新的文件(matlab2020能够正常使用),本帖的文件中错误原因是由于:if....break  中错误使用break,修改为return即可(比较多,有点麻烦,不如在github上下载)
密码修改失败请联系微信:mofangbao
回复 支持 1 反对 0

使用道具 举报

新浪微博达人勋

发表于 2018-11-6 20:08:34 | 显示全部楼层
14a能用,其他新版本都报错
密码修改失败请联系微信:mofangbao

新浪微博达人勋

发表于 2019-5-21 20:24:27 | 显示全部楼层
您好,我想请教一下,我需要一片海域的水动力场,这样通过TMD得到的z和u、v我应该如何放到同一个文件中呢
密码修改失败请联系微信:mofangbao
回复 支持 反对

使用道具 举报

新浪微博达人勋

发表于 2020-5-30 17:36:35 | 显示全部楼层
很好啊,调和常数能分享吗,谢谢
密码修改失败请联系微信:mofangbao
回复 支持 反对

使用道具 举报

新浪微博达人勋

 楼主| 发表于 2020-6-1 15:25:27 | 显示全部楼层
ryxcxmy206 发表于 2020-5-30 17:36
很好啊,调和常数能分享吗,谢谢

这个调和常数就是从里面提取出来的
密码修改失败请联系微信:mofangbao
回复 支持 反对

使用道具 举报

新浪微博达人勋

发表于 2020-8-17 22:48:07 | 显示全部楼层
我在matlab中输入TMD为什么没有出来GUI界面呢
密码修改失败请联系微信:mofangbao
回复 支持 反对

使用道具 举报

新浪微博达人勋

 楼主| 发表于 2020-9-2 09:59:46 | 显示全部楼层
q805594744 发表于 2020-8-17 22:48
我在matlab中输入TMD为什么没有出来GUI界面呢

不是输入,是打开那个m文件
密码修改失败请联系微信:mofangbao
回复 支持 反对

使用道具 举报

新浪微博达人勋

发表于 2020-9-10 20:21:21 | 显示全部楼层
楼主你好,我想请问一下
在这一步骤
这里左边China Seas 1/30o点击即可下载该海域的数据
我下载不到楼主说的四个文件(缺少modle文件程序跑不起来),想问一下楼主是怎么解决的?
密码修改失败请联系微信:mofangbao
回复 支持 反对

使用道具 举报

新浪微博达人勋

发表于 2020-9-30 16:19:05 | 显示全部楼层
没有找到China Sea的链接
密码修改失败请联系微信:mofangbao
回复 支持 反对

使用道具 举报

新浪微博达人勋

发表于 2020-10-27 19:57:19 | 显示全部楼层
密码修改失败请联系微信:mofangbao
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册 新浪微博登陆

本版积分规则

Copyright ©2011-2014 bbs.06climate.com All Rights Reserved.  Powered by Discuz! (京ICP-10201084)

本站信息均由会员发表,不代表气象家园立场,禁止在本站发表与国家法律相抵触言论

快速回复 返回顶部 返回列表